Plastic steel profile frame sash

Through the design of inner steel lining, outer plastic material and connecting components, the problem of PVC parts being damaged due to excessive deformation in the plastic-steel profile frame and sash is solved, the stable installation of PVC parts is achieved, and the stability of the overall structure is enhanced.

TECHNICAL FIELD

[0001] The utility model relates to frame fan field, especially a kind of plastic steel section frame fan. BACKGROUND

[0002] Plastic steel section frame fan is a kind of building door and window material made of polyvinyl chloride (PVC) as main raw material.Plastic steel section has multi-cavity structure, can provide good heat preservation, sound insulation and sealing performance, during manufacturing process, steel lining can be added inside section to enhance its overall strength and rigidity, plastic steel door and window not only have the durability of traditional metal door and window, but also have better energy-saving and environmental protection characteristics.

[0003] When using plastic steel section frame fan to load glass, pressure condition and PVC piece are installed on plastic steel section frame fan, glass is installed and bound using pressure condition and PVC piece, the installation mode of PVC piece is usually buckle buckling mode, so that when installing pressure condition and PVC piece, PVC piece appears rupture due to too large opening deformation, in turn, PVC piece is damaged, so there is certain defect. [0028] The utility model provides Figs. 1-3 The plastic-steel profile frame fan shown in the figure includes an inner steel lining 11, the outer surface of the inner steel lining 11 is fixedly connected to the outer plastic material 12, a pressure condition 13 is clamped on one side of the outer plastic material 12, a PVC part 14 is provided on the side of the outer plastic material 12, and a connecting component 2 is provided between the PVC part 14 and the outer plastic material 12. The connecting component 2 includes a first clamping part 21, a second clamping part 22, a third clamping part 23, a limit component 24 and a locking component 25. The first clamping part 21 and the second clamping part 22 are symmetrically clamped to the outer surface of the outer plastic material 12, and the third clamping part 23 is symmetrically slidably provided on the first clamping part 21 and the second clamping part On one side of 22, the third clip 23 is symmetrically clipped to the inside of the PVC part 14, and the first clip 21 and the second clip 22 are symmetrically clipped to the outside of the outer plastic material 12. The two third clips 23 are clipped to the PVC part 14, so that the PVC part 14 can be installed on the side of the outer plastic material 12. The limiting component 24 and the locking component 25 are arranged between the first clip 21, the second clip 22 and the third clip 23. The limiting component 24 can give the first clip 21 and the second clip 22 a relative elastic force, and the limiting component 24 can also give the two third clips 23 an opposite force.

[0029] Further, the limiting assembly 24 comprises a connecting block 241 and a limiting spring 242, one side of the connecting block 241 is fixedly connected with the third clamping piece 23, one side of the first clamping piece 21 and the second clamping piece 22 is provided with a sliding hole, the limiting spring 242 is arranged on one side of the connecting block 241, the limiting spring 242 can give the third clamping piece 23 an elastic force through the connecting block 241, so that the two third clamping pieces 23 have an opposite elastic force, the limiting assembly 24 further comprises a fixed rod 244 and a fixed block 245, the outer wall of the fixed rod 244 is slidably inserted into the first clamping piece 21 and the second clamping piece 22, the arrangement of the plurality of fixed rods 244 can ensure the stability of the relative or opposite movement connection of the first clamping piece 21 and the second clamping piece 22, the outer wall of the fixed rod 244 is slidably inserted into the connecting block 241, the fixed block 245 is fixedly connected to the end of the fixed rod 244, the limiting spring 242 is slidably inserted into the outside of the fixed rod 244, the connecting block 241 is located between the fixed block 245 and the limiting spring 242, and when the two third clamping pieces 23 are clamped inside the PVC piece 14, the two third clamping pieces 23 cannot move away from each other, at this time the limiting spring 242 can also give the first clamping piece 21 and the second clamping piece 22 an opposite elastic force.

[0030] Especially, the locking assembly 25 comprises a fixed plate 251 and a positioning plate 252, one side of the first clamping piece 21 and the second clamping piece 22 is respectively fixedly connected with the fixed plate 251, the positioning plate 252 is clamped between the fixed plate 251 and the third clamping piece 23, one side of the positioning plate 252 is provided with a connecting hole 254, the inner cavity of the connecting hole 254 is provided with a locking plate 253, the opposite side of the third clamping piece 23 and the fixed plate 251 is provided with a locking groove 256 matched with the locking plate 253, when the locking plate 253 is clamped between the third clamping piece 23 and the fixed plate 251, the positioning plate 252 can not only lock the distance between the two third clamping pieces 23, but also lock the first clamping piece 21 and the second clamping piece 22 through the fixed plate 251, so as to ensure the stability of the PVC piece 14 installed on the side of the outer plastic material 12, and when the PVC piece 14 and the positioning plate 252 are assembled, the PVC piece 14 and the positioning plate 252 are first assembled on the outer plastic material 12, and then the four inner steel linings 11 and the outer plastic material 12 are assembled into a frame.

[0031] Further, the top of the positioning plate 252 is rotatably inserted into the fixed shaft 255, the outer wall of the fixed shaft 255 is fixedly connected with the locking plate 253, the top of the fixed shaft 255 is fixedly connected with the rotating disc 257, the top of the rotating disc 257 is provided with an inner screw 258, the rotating disc 257 is fixedly connected with the positioning plate 252 through the inner screw 258, under the action of the rotating disc 257 and the inner screw 258, the stability of the installation of the fixed shaft 255 and the locking plate 253 can be ensured.
